Controller & Helpster
Привет, ну ты подумал насчет автоматизации скриптов бэкапа? Чтобы серверы работали стабильно и без постоянных правок. Можно время простоя сократить и все предсказуемое сделать.
Автоматизировать бэкапы – это точно верное решение. У меня работает ночной cron, который пишет логи в syslog и сохраняет пять последних снапшотов. Перед тем, как запускать скрипт в продакшн, я всегда проверяю его в тестовой среде, и оставляю возможность ручного управления, на всякий случай, если что-то пойдёт не так. Так всё остаётся стабильным, и сервера не шумят.
Звучит неплохо – только убедись, что очистка старых снапшотов происходит перед созданием новых, чтобы случайно не превысить лимит в пять копий. И неплохо бы добавить простой скрипт для проверки состояния после каждого бэкапа, чтобы сразу видеть, если что-то идёт не так, без копания в системных логах. Ничего сложного, чтобы всё работало как часы.
Понял. Добавлю предварительную проверку перед созданием резервной копии, чтобы убедиться, что очистка завершилась. После каждой резервной копии буду запускать лёгкую диагностику, чтобы проверить целостность нового файла и общее количество снимков. Если что-то не так – сработает оповещение, и резервное копирование приостановится до устранения проблемы. Так процесс будет чистым, предсказуемым и незаметным.
Отлично, эта труба выглядит как настоящая крепость. Только следи за порогами оповещений – если проверка состояния станет слишком чувствительной, получишь "тихие" сбои, которые нарушат спокойствие. Важен сбалансированный порог.
Я выставлю пороги, чтобы они соответствовали реальным ошибкам, которые я вижу в тестировании, а не худшему теоретическому сценарию. Так срабатывания будут только по настоящим проблемам, и пайплайн будет спокойным и предсказуемым.
Звучит как разумный подход — выставляй пороги, основываясь на реальных данных, а не на теории, и тогда избежишь ложных срабатываний, но при этом не упустишь важные проблемы. Старайся держать всё максимально просто, и получишь стабильную и тихую систему.
Отлично, договорились. Буду придерживаться реальных порогов данных и постараюсь сделать скрипты максимально короткими – только чтобы выявлять серьёзные проблемы и держать всё в тишине.
Отличный ход — держать всё под контролем и основываться на данных значит, что серверы будут работать стабильно, и тебе не придётся париться из-за лишних проблем. Если что-то вылезет, сразу поймёшь, в чём дело. Удачи!
Спасибо, именно так и нужно. Буду держать сценарии лаконичными, а требования — реальными. Если что-то возникнет, сразу пойму причину и исправлю без лишних разговоров. И тебе удачи.
Рад слышать. Работай чётко, эффективно – и проблем не будет. Дай знать, если что странное вылетит.
Будет сделано, спасибо. Я отмечу любые странности в журнале и сразу тебе напишу.